UCC38C43DG4 belongs to the category of integrated circuits (ICs) specifically designed for power management applications.
This IC is commonly used in various power supply systems, including switch-mode power supplies (SMPS), motor drives, and lighting applications.
UCC38C43DG4 is available in a small outline integrated circuit (SOIC) package. This package ensures easy integration onto printed circuit boards (PCBs) and efficient heat dissipation.
The essence of UCC38C43DG4 lies in its ability to regulate and control power supply systems efficiently, ensuring stable and reliable operation.

UCC38C43DG4 operates based on the principle of current mode control. It compares the sensed current with a reference signal to generate a control signal that regulates the duty cycle of the power switch. By adjusting the duty cycle, the IC maintains the desired output voltage or current.
